UK conference remembers Syed Ali Gilani

by News desk
4 weeks ago
in Kashmir
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on WhatsAppShare on LinkedIn

 

Speakers during a one-day conference in the UK paid rich tribute to the veteran Kashmiri Hurriyat leader, Syed Ali Gilani, who attained martyrdom on September 01, 2021 in Indian custody at his residence in Hyderpora area of Srinagar in Indian illegally occupied Jammu and Kashmir where he was under illegal house arrest.

Syed Ali Gilani attained martyrdom on September 01, 2021 in Indian custody at his residence in Hyderpora area of Srinagar in Indian illegally occupied Jammu and Kashmir where he was kept under house arrest for over a decade.

Hosted by Tehreek-e-Kashmir (TeK) UK, the speakers during the conference commemorated the life and legend of Syed Ali Gilani and recalled the contribution and sacrifices of the veteran leader for the Kashmir cause.

Shaheed Gilani Sahab made it amply clear to the brave Kashmiris that India can never be our friend, TeK President Fahim Kayani told the conference, which saw wide participation. He said, the life of Shaheed Gilani, is based on faith of Islam and resistance to illegal and ugly Indian occupation.

“It is incumbent upon us, in Kashmir and outside, to follow his words, which he proved right with his own life that India is hell bent to erase Kashmiris from the Indian occupied territory of Jammu and Kashmir,” said Kayani.

Chief Guest of the conference, Asif Luqman Qazi recalled Syed Gilani’s love for the cause of Islam, freedom of Kashmir and Pakistan. “The legend of Shaheed Gilani shows that with strong faith and commitment, any military might will bow down the will of people,” he said.

Expressing unflinching support to the Kashmiris in their battle against India, Qazi said, the resistance against India needs a strong character and that is what Shaheed Syed Ali Gilani showed.

Muhammad Afsar Shahid, former minister of AJK, said “No international law allows abduction of dead people. What occupying Indian forces did with the body of Shaheed Gilani is shame and remorseful.”

Nazir Ahmed Qureshi, Muhammad Ghalib, Dr Riaz Ahmed and Dr Hamad Lodhi also spoke on the occasion and demanded that dead body of Shaheed Gilani be returned to the Kashmiris for respectful final rites.

“Only a coward nation like India can be fearful of dead people,” they said.

Reiterating their call for end to illegal occupation of Kashmir by India, the speakers said, all the Kashmiri resistance groups and organizations must stand steadfast against the Hindutva ideology. “Times change and time will change for better days for Kashmiris and we will see India vacating Kashmir soon,” they added.—KMS
